Benefits of a bicep curl. consistently performing the bicep curl will help you build strength in the upper arm and learn to use your arm muscles correctly, bracing with your core muscles. curls work the bicep muscles at the front of the upper arm and the muscles of the lower arm—the brachialis and brachioradialis.

Curl the cable weight upward toward your chest while breathing out. only the forearms move, rising from the elbow. hold at the top of the contraction for one second. lower the forearms to the starting position on an inhale. stop before the weights return to the stack, keeping the cable under tension.

Exercise instructions: grasp a weight plate with an overhand grip and pinch the plate with your fingers. next, simply curl the weight plate up to the top and bring it close to your upper chest. slowly return the weight plate back down to the starting position and repeat for the desired number of repetitions.
